The City of Mississauga’s Driveway Windrow Snow Clearing Program opens for applications on Tuesday, August 12, 2014 with a cut-off date of Friday, November 14, 2014 at 9 p.m.

Eligible Residents

Residents who are 65 years and older in 2014 and individuals who are physically disabled can apply for the Driveway Windrow Snow Clearing Program. No able-bodied person can be living at the same residence as the applicant and the applicant must not reside on a private road or live in a high-rise, multi-unit building, condominium or within a commercial property. The cost is free or $200 depending on the applicant’s eligibility.

 Driveway Windrow Snow Clearing Program

The program will provide windrow snow clearing service after every snow plowing operation. Windrow snow clearing will be approximately 3 m (10 ft) wide to allow one car to pass. As our winter maintenance operations focus on clearing major and residential roads first, it may take up to 36 hours after the end of a snow storm before windrows are cleared. Clearing to bare pavement cannot be guaranteed. The windrow clearing service will run from November 24, 2014 to March 13, 2015.
